Australia says diplomats must respect free speech after HK protest

8:05 pm July 27, 2019

Sydney: Australia on Saturday warned foreign officials in the country against undermining the right to free speech, following a confrontation between students backing Beijing and pro-Hong Kong democracy activists at a university rally. After rains, mercury slips to 25.4 deg C in Delhi

7:46 pm July 27, 2019

New Delhi: Showers in many areas of the national capital brought down the mercury on Saturday. The maximum and minimum temperatures recorded on Saturday were 32.5 degrees Celsius and 25.4 degrees Celsius respectively, both two notches below normal.
